imageCLASS MF455dw - Printing Legal and Letter in the same document

stylonotary
Apprentice

I recently purchased the Canon ImageClass MF 455dw printer and the optional second tray to be able to print mixed size documents. I have already spoken to support twice with no success. One of the representatives said that he knows for a fact that this model has the capabilities to do that. This is my 3rd day now trying to get this working. I will need to return this printer if I can't get this resolved which I don't want to do. I even spend almost 2 hours with an Adobe representative because one of the Canon representatives said that it was an Adobe issue only to be told by Adobe that it was a Canon issue. Does anyone have any suggestions?

Hi, thanks for your response. I had tried setting the trays to the proper paper size prior. My husband worked on this all day yesterday and managed to get it working. He basically went through all the scripts that were available and tried them all and found that the PS script was the one that worked to be able to print mixed size files. I use Mac and he uses PC and we tried on both and the PS script worked on both. So yes, making sure the trays are set properly, making sure "choose paper source by pdf size" is checked, on the printer properties making sure the setting for "paper source" is on auto, on "finishing" making sure it is set to "1-sided printing" and making sure to use the PS script. That was everything that was done to get the printer to print legal and letter size on the same document. Took us 5 days to figure this out. lol.
